What Is GetResponse?

GetResponse is an all-in-one email marketing and automation platform founded in 1998. Unlike many of its competitors, GetResponse goes well beyond basic email marketing — it includes a full suite of tools covering automation, landing pages, webinar hosting, ecommerce, and paid ads management, all from a single dashboard.

It’s used by over 350,000 businesses in 183 countries, making it one of the most widely adopted email marketing platforms in the world. Whether you’re a solopreneur just starting out or a growing business with complex marketing needs, GetResponse has a plan designed for you.


Why Deliverability Is Everything

Most email marketing reviews talk about templates and drag-and-drop editors. They miss the one thing that actually determines whether your investment pays off — whether your emails reach the inbox at all.

The behind-the-scenes work that email service providers do to maintain a clean sending reputation is enormous — managing IP warmup, monitoring blacklists, enforcing list hygiene standards, and staying ahead of spam filter changes. Get that wrong and your emails don’t just underperform — they get blocked entirely. In my experience GetResponse has built and maintained one of the strongest deliverability reputations in the industry. That matters more than any feature on the comparison table.


GetResponse Review — Key Features

Email Marketing

GetResponse’s email builder is intuitive and powerful. Choose from over 200 professionally designed templates or build from scratch using the drag-and-drop editor. Emails are mobile-responsive by default and the built-in spam checker helps ensure strong deliverability before you hit send.

Marketing Automation

This is where GetResponse really stands out from the competition. The marketing automation builder lets you create complex, multi-step workflows based on subscriber behavior — things like website visits, email opens, purchases, and form submissions. You can build sophisticated nurture sequences that feel genuinely personalized without any manual work.

Landing Pages

GetResponse includes a fully featured landing page builder with over 200 templates. You can build opt-in pages, sales pages, webinar registration pages, and thank you pages — all without needing a separate tool. A/B testing is built in so you can test which versions convert best.

Webinar Hosting

One of GetResponse’s most unique features is built-in webinar hosting — something almost no other email marketing platform offers. You can host live webinars for up to 1,000 attendees, run automated webinars, and capture leads directly from your webinar registration page.

Ecommerce Tools

GetResponse has strong ecommerce features including abandoned cart emails, product recommendations, promo codes, and integrations with today’s leading platforms — Shopify, WooCommerce, Magento, and more. If you run an online store this makes GetResponse particularly powerful.

Paid Ads Management

You can create and manage Facebook and Google ads directly inside GetResponse — a handy feature for marketers who want everything in one place rather than jumping between platforms.

Analytics & Reporting

GetResponse provides detailed analytics covering open rates, click rates, unsubscribes, revenue attribution, and funnel performance. The reporting dashboard gives you a clear high-level overview of how your campaigns are performing — clean, easy to interpret, and actionable even for beginners.

Integrations

GetResponse integrates with over 170 tools including WordPress, Shopify, Salesforce, Zapier, PayPal, Stripe, and Google Analytics.

GetResponse Review — Pricing 2026

All plans scale in price as your contact list grows. Annual billing saves around 18% compared to monthly.

Free Plan

Up to 500 contacts with email marketing, one landing page, and basic signup forms. A solid way to test the platform at no cost — no credit card required.

Email Marketing Plan — From $15.58/month

Unlimited emails, autoresponders, unlimited landing pages, and basic segmentation for up to 1,000 contacts.

Marketing Automation Plan — From $48.38/month

Full marketing automation, event-based workflows, webinars for up to 100 attendees, and advanced segmentation.

Ecommerce Marketing Plan — From $97.58/month

Ecommerce features, abandoned cart recovery, product recommendations, and web push notifications.

GetResponse Review — Pros

  • Exceptional marketing automation — one of the best in the industry at this price point
  • Built-in webinar hosting is a genuine differentiator — no other email platform offers this
  • Very competitive pricing compared to similar all-in-one platforms
  • Strong ecommerce features for online store owners
  • Over 200 email and landing page templates
  • Free plan available with no credit card required
  • Excellent deliverability reputation — one of the strongest in the industry
  • Supports 27 languages — great for international businesses
  • Responsive 24/7 customer support via live chat and email

GetResponse Review — Cons

  • The sheer number of features can feel overwhelming for beginners
  • Automation builder has a learning curve compared to simpler platforms like AWeber
  • Webinar feature is limited on lower-tier plans
  • The interface, while functional, feels slightly dated in places
  • Phone support is not available on all plans

GetResponse Review — AWeber vs GetResponse

This is one of the most common comparisons we get asked about. For the full side-by-side see our AWeber vs GetResponse comparison.

AWeber wins on simplicity and customer support. If you’re brand new to email marketing and want something you can get up and running in an afternoon, AWeber is the easier choice.

GetResponse wins on features and value. If you need automation, webinars, landing pages, and ecommerce tools, GetResponse gives you far more for the money. The automation builder in particular is significantly more powerful than AWeber’s.

For most growing businesses GetResponse offers better long-term value — but AWeber remains the better starting point for complete beginners.
